City & Guilds Level 3 - 2391 - Certificate in Inspection, Testing and Certification of Electrical Installations
Cost: £594.00 Inclusive of Exam Fee + VAT
Duration: 4 full days plus practical demonstration and exam
Introduction: Covering the requirements of BS 7671 for the inspection, testing, certification, practical demonstrations and hands-on experience in preparation for the practical and written exam.
Course objectives/key benefits: On completion delegates will be able to undertake and record the inspection and testing of fixed electrical installations.
Who the course is aimed at: Intended for personnel in electrical contracting companies who have responsibility for the quality of the inspection, testing and certification process. It addresses in particular the implications of BS 7671.
Course content: Assessment relating to the inspection, testing and certification will be in the following format:
Induction day, introducing the elements required to attain the C&G 2391 certificate. A further 3 days of instruction.
- Assessment relating to the certificate
- 2391/001 Inspection, Testing and Certification written paper - 2 1/2 hrs
- 2391/002 Inspection, Testing and Certification practicals - 4 hrs
- The practical assessment will be carried out on four simulated installation test rigs
- The 2391/001 Inspection, Testing and Certification paper will be in two sections
